Miami Springs sits close to major corridors and common commuting routes, and that matters when liability is disputed. Motorcycle claims in this area often turn on questions like:
- Left-turn and lane-change conflicts near busier intersections
- Sudden braking / congestion stops during rush-hour traffic
- Visibility issues (sun glare, high traffic volume, and lighting changes near evening commutes)
- Construction and traffic-control changes that can affect how safely motorists and riders navigate the roadway
Even when the crash seems obvious, insurers may argue that a rider contributed to the collision—through speed, lane positioning, or failure to react quickly enough. Those disputes can noticeably affect settlement leverage.
